What happens if you don't wash your car enough? ›

Substances like tree wax or bird droppings are trickier to see than a layer of salt coating the paint, and people often leave these things on the car for too long. Infrequent washings can also cause brake dust to build up and eat through your wheel finishes.

Do car wash attendants get tips? ›

The amount you tip depends on the type and quality of service you receive. Think about the level of effort required. You usually don't need to tip for an automated, mechanical car wash with minimal human supervision. For a basic hand wash, you might tip a few bucks.

Is it rude to not tip car wash? ›

Tipping Etiquette at Car Washes

While tipping is not mandatory, it is a gesture that is greatly appreciated by those who work in the industry. The best time to give your tip is when the car wash professionals have completed the service and you are satisfied with the results.

What's a good tip for car wash? ›

Tip car detailers 10-20% of the total bill based on the quality of their work, the size of your vehicle, and how dirty it was when you handed it over. Give car wash attendants $2-5. Tip more for a larger vehicle and/or if they've cleaned the interior, or less if they've just given your vehicle a quick drying.

How much do you tip a towel guy at a car wash? ›

Standard Service: For a basic wash, a tip of $2 to $5 is appropriate. This range is a good baseline for showing gratitude without overcommitting.

Why do cars run better after car wash? ›

It's very simple. Dirt and grime collect in the areas around your car's wheels. The concentrated spray at professional car washes loosens and rinses the grime, giving you a smoother ride. The spray also helps prevent rusting inside the of the wheel wells - the most difficult type of rust to stop.

Is it better to wash your car or leave it dirty? ›

Dirt, salt, and other debris can lead to rust and corrosion on your car. This is especially true in the winter when roads are full of salt. Washing your car regularly will remove these corrosive materials. So don't wait until your car is covered in dirt to give it a wash – make it part of your car care routine.

How long can a car go without a wash? ›

Washing your vehicle every two weeks is a safe rule of thumb, Progressive officials said. However, those who apply a coat of wax to their vehicle following a cleaning session might be able to get away with longer breaks in between, since it creates a barrier between your car's exterior coat and the elements.

What happens if a car is not washed for a long time? ›

Risks of Not Washing Your Car

The tiny particles of dirt, grime, pollen, or other debris you'll encounter from one season to the next can be acidic and corrosive. They can also be rough in texture, and can readily wear down your car's clear coat.

What are the side effects of not washing your car? ›

Scratches or chips in your car's paint. Fading of your car's finish. Rust or other forms of corrosion that can cause damage to components or body panels. Limiting your visibility while driving (aka having a dirty windshield)
